Electric motors are susceptible to over-heating when running on over-load, when their supply or self-cooling air is reduced, when ambient temperature is too high or when any part of the motor surface is thermally insulated by its installed situation. Any one of these conditions could lead to an explosion. ATEX is an acronym derived from the words “Atmospheres Explosibles” that is soon to be superseded by the term UKCA EX or UKEX in the UK, and forms part of a European equipment directive known as ATEX 2014/34/EU. All the standards that were on the EU Commission list of Harmonised Standards for ATEX were transposed and became Designated Standards for the UK legislation. Use of such a standard gives a presumption of conformity with the Directive/Statutory Instrument for those requirements covered by the standards. The Designated Standards list continues to refer to standards by their EN number, rather than their BS number. The coverage of each standard, in respect of the directive/SI requirements, is given in a specific European Annex to the standard. There is always a risk of accidents happening where there is a large variety of chemicals stored or where there are ongoing operations producing vapours and corrosive gases. Fume cupboards prevent potentially dangerous vapours being released into the classroom in two main ways; through ducting or through filtered, recirculated air. Ducted fume cupboards draw air through the sash opening over the working area and through ducting to the outside of the building, most often the roof. This method is widely used as it suitable for extracting more toxic vapours than recirculating filtered fume cupboards. The latter is more suited to experiments using much less hazardous substances. Additionally, school fume cupboards act as a physical barrier between reactions and the classroom or laboratory. This provides a degree of protection against inhalation exposure, chemical spills and fires.

Different versions are available depending on your requirements. The required EU CE Marking is supported by ATEX documentation; UKCA marking is supported by UKEX documentation. The UKEX Certificate number and UKCA marking can be applied either additionally to the ATEX marking, or as an alternative. Most manufacturers seem to have elected to show both sets of marking at the same time. The relevant number of the Notified Body and Approved Body, responsible for supervision of manufacture, must be marked adjacent to the CE and UKCA marking. For components, where the CE and UKCA marking are not applied, both numbers should still be shown, if relevant. During school science experiments and demonstrations, it is commonplace to use fume cupboards. Fume cupboards capture and remove any harmful substances generated and reduce the exposure to a safe level. These include harmful gases, vapours, aerosols and particulates. Older students sitting exams may be required to complete certain hazardous studies to understand how chemical reactions work, this may involve the production of substances such as sulphur or hydrogen, so it is imperative that all health and safety regulations are met. Choosing the correct fume extraction fans for school fume cupboards is crucial for reducing the user’s exposure to hazardous substances during the experiments and demonstrations as the educational setting has a duty of care to protect every student from harm.
